The default settings are underlined.
Settings Setting options
Picture Settable range: 0 to 63 (default setting is “36”)
Adjusting the contrast.
Brightness Settable range: 0 to 63 (default setting is “30”)
Adjusting the brightness.
Color Settable range: 0 to 63 (default setting is “36”)
Adjusting the color.
Hue Adjust this if the picture is reddish or greenish. The default setting is
“CTR (center)”.
”Hue” is displayed for NTSC system only.
Video Adjust Resetting the picture, brightness and color setting at single operation.
Note
Input channel, color system for the input video signal (PAL/NTSC),
screen mode, and blue background setting will not be reset when
you reset the adjustments.
Mode Full, Wide, Normal, Zoom
Setting the screen mode.
Full: An image with an aspect ratio of 4 to 3 enlarged to the left and
right edges of the screen (regular image).
Wide: An image with an aspect ratio of 4 to 3, with only the left and
right sides of the image being enlarged to fill the screen.
Normal: An image with an aspect ratio of 4 to 3.
Zoom: An image with an aspect ratio of 4 to 3 enlarged to the left and
right edges of the screen, with the overflowing parts (top and
bottom) cut off to fill the screen.
Blue Back On, Off
Setting the blue background screen.
Speaker On, Off
Turning on and off the speaker on the backside of the monitor.
Cordless Headphones CH1, CH2, OFF
Turning on and off the supplied cordless headphones MV-02HP. When
using the headphone, select either “CH1” or “CH2” depending on the
headphone's channel setting.
Receiver CH1, CH2, CH3, CH4
When using Multi Disc Player MEX-R5 (optional), select the channel
depending on the player’s channel setting.
Select NTSC or PAL, NTSC
PAL System Selecting the color system, NTSC or PAL.
